How do you sleep with a weak bladder?

- The Semi-Fetal Position: Snuggling somewhat with your knees drawn towards your upper body can assist unwind the pelvic floor muscular tissues and reduce stress on the bladder. This setting may additionally relieve back pain, which prevails among those with OAB.

Some individuals with OAB may likewise experience something called desire incontinence. This is when a solid urge to pee begins and urine leaks out prior to you can get to the shower room. The bladder can not hold as much urine as the body is making, or the bladder can not empty entirely, triggering small amounts of urinary system leak. In this situation "stress" refers to physical stress, instead of mental anxiety. When the bladder and muscles associated with urinary control are positioned under abrupt added pressure, the person might urinate unwillingly. Some ladies have urinary system symptoms due to the fact that the pelvic flooring muscles are always tightened. In this scenario, Kegel workouts will certainly not assist your urinary symptoms and might create a lot more problems. Speak with your medical professional or nurse about your urinary signs before doing Kegel exercises.
